Brookdale Lodge sets May 1 grand opening

The grand re-opening of the motel/retail portion of the Brookdale Inn and Spa has been set for May 1, according to Santa Cruz  County officials.“The long anticipated re-opening of the Brookdale Lodge now has an estimated grand opening of its Phase 1 in May,” reported Barbara Mason, economic development coordinator for Santa Cruz County.Phase 1 at the historic lodge is hotel rooms and retail space. The Highway 9 landmark last fall received county approval for a second phase, the reconstruction of the lobby and bar area, and is expected to seek new funding and new county approvals for the legendary Brook Room restaurant in the fall.Mason said the Brookdale project could mean 200 new jobs.
